March the 1st has been designated ‘make a donation for your plugin’ day, or buy a coffee for your coder day :-)

The idea came from V S Ellis who mentioned it on his blog and in some forums.

Many of us use plugins and often the developers or coders provide extra help to get it just perfect for your needs, this is a way of saying thank you. Without them our WordPress blogs would look a lot different!

I shall be buying a few coffees for the people who have taken the time to create the plugins that I love.

If you take a look at V S Ellis’s blog, you’ll see he suggests the following hashtags/tweets

“I just donated to insert plugin name” #wppdd

Alternate ($ amount optional of course):

“I just donated to Plugin Developer to say thanks for the PluginName [insert short URL to plugin page or author]” – #wppd

“I just donated $x to Plugin Developer to say thanks for the PluginName [insert short URL to plugin page or author]” – #wppd
